Foreign Affairs adviser to brief diplomats today

The interim government will brief the diplomats stationed in Dhaka this afternoon (Monday) at state guesthouse Padma highlighting the current situation and steps taken so far to get back to normalcy. The briefing is scheduled to begin at 3pm.

Foreign Affairs adviser Md Touhid Hossain will brief the diplomats on behalf of the government, a senior official told UNB. Foreign Secretary Masud Bin Momen will also attend.
This is going to be the first briefing for the diplomats stationed in Dhaka after the formation of an interim government headed by Nobel Laureate Prof Muhammad Yunus, reports UNB.
The Foreign Affairs adviser is scheduled to talk to the media at 4pm at the Ministry of Foreign Affairs after the briefing.
